
Montracon has confirmed the appointment of Paul Avery (49) as managing director.
With nearly 30 years in the commercial vehicle manufacturing sector, Paul joins Montracon from trailer maker Schmitz Cargobull (UK), a company he joined 24 years ago. There he rose through the ranks from design engineer through engineering, research and development to general manager and then managing director – graduating in mechanical engineering and business management on the way.
In particular, Paul led Schmitz Cargobull’s successful development into new ‘high volume’ sectors to provide a broad product offering. He also led the development of a full range of ‘’one stop shop’’ services for customers.
On his appointment, Paul said: ‘I join Montracon, at a time when the business has a very healthy order book in what remains a buoyant market. Montracon already makes the widest model range available from any European trailer manufacturer and I intend to use my experience to build on this and the company’s other strengths, to drive further growth and to consolidate Montracon’s position as market leader.’
